Two paddlers, one canoe, 910 miles of Arctic tundra. Follow adventurers Rob Kesselring and Pete Lenmark in real-time as they traverse North America’s last frontier.

The trip began with a bush plane flight to Nonacho Lake in the Northwest Territories. Rob has a canoe stashed on this remote lake 160 miles from the nearest road.
